About the Role

As a Work Health and Safety Advisor, you will play a pivotal role in enhancing our safety culture. You will provide administrative and specialist support to deliver Council’s Work Health and Safety Program effectively. Your ability to communicate and collaborate will drive positive changes and ensure compliance with WHS legislation. 

Some key responsibilities include:

  • Assist in the development and implementation of assigned projects for the development of WHS Management programs and perform peer reviews on draft documents.
  • Fulfil the role of Council’s Return to Work Coordinator by implementing an effective Recover at Work Program that is regularly reviewed in consultation with workers.
  • Undertake regular inspection of Council worksites, and safety interactions with workers.
  • Assist in the preparation of regular reports for Senior Management, relevant committees and the governing body on WHS activities and KPIs.

About You

We are seeking an individual who is passionate about safety, committed to making a meaningful impact and has the capability to work in a fast-paced environment. Our ideal candidate will possess the following:

  • Certificate IV in Work Health and Safety and/or relevant experience, or the ability to obtain that training.
  • High level of proficiency in the use of the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Return to Work Coordinator qualification or the ability to obtain that training.
  • Proven ability to build effective relationships and influence others to achieve results.
